技术文摘
终结重写旧系统的换血噩梦
终结重写旧系统的换血噩梦
在当今数字化快速发展的时代,许多企业和组织面临着旧系统更新换代的挑战。重写旧系统往往被视为一项艰巨的任务,犹如一场换血噩梦,令众多决策者和技术团队感到头疼。然而,通过合理的策略和方法,我们可以终结这一噩梦,实现系统的顺利升级和优化。
旧系统的重写通常伴随着诸多问题。成本高昂是不可忽视的因素。不仅需要投入大量的资金用于新系统的开发,还可能在过渡期间导致业务中断,进而带来经济损失。技术复杂性也是一大难题。旧系统可能采用了过时的技术架构和编程语言,与现代技术的兼容性差,使得重写工作充满挑战。对旧系统功能和业务流程的理解不透彻,容易导致新系统无法完全满足实际需求,影响业务的正常运转。
要终结这场噩梦,第一步是进行全面的系统评估。深入了解旧系统的架构、功能、数据结构以及存在的问题,为后续的重写工作提供准确的依据。与业务部门密切合作,明确新系统的需求和目标,确保新系统能够真正支持业务的发展。
采用迭代式的开发方法也是关键。将重写工作分解为多个小的迭代周期,逐步实现系统的更新。这样不仅可以降低风险,及时发现和解决问题,还能够根据实际情况灵活调整开发计划。
充分利用现有资源同样重要。在可能的情况下,对旧系统中的部分模块进行优化和改进,而不是全盘否定。同时,借鉴行业内的成功案例和最佳实践,引入成熟的技术和解决方案,提高重写工作的效率和质量。
此外,培养一支高素质的技术团队也是必不可少的。团队成员需要具备丰富的开发经验、对新技术的敏锐洞察力以及良好的沟通协作能力,以应对重写过程中出现的各种挑战。
最后,要重视测试和验证工作。在新系统上线前,进行充分的测试,包括功能测试、性能测试、安全测试等,确保系统的稳定性和可靠性。
终结重写旧系统的换血噩梦并非遥不可及。通过科学的规划、合理的方法以及团队的共同努力,我们能够成功实现旧系统的升级换代,为企业和组织带来更高效、更稳定的业务支持,推动其在数字化时代的发展浪潮中稳步前行。
- PostgreSQL 中 HOT 与 PHOT 的区别
- PostgreSQL limit 的神奇功效剖析
- PostgreSQL 索引失效的后果
- Redis 分布式缓存安装指南
- Redis 缓存穿透、雪崩、击穿问题全解析
- PostgreSQL 索引扫描中 index only scan 不返回 ctid 的原因
- PostgreSQL 长事务及失效索引查询的浅析与介绍
- Redis 高可用的深度梳理与详解
- PostgreSQL 的 pg_filenode.map 文件详解
- Redis 主从切换引发的数据丢失及只读状态故障解决办法
- PostgreSQL 中查看含绑定变量 SQL 的通用办法解析
- Redis 持久化的深度剖析
- PostgreSQL 游标与索引选择实例深度解析
- 解析 PostgreSQL 长事务概念
- SQL Server 2008 及以上版本数据库的日志尾部备份恢复方法